LG Electronics seeks a dynamic, community-minded person with corporate and group engagement experience to support programming for the LG Inspiration Lab™ visitor engagement for LG Electronics N. America Innovation Campus (NAIC) and other corporate marketing and partnership initiatives.
The LG Inspiration Lab ™ is a fun, interactive, hands-on educational space for elementary, middle and high school students that allows them to experiment with state-of-the-art LG creations. The space lets visitors test out innovations, create virtual art, and imagine the possibilities of technology.
The role of the CM Manager/LGEUS NAIC Marketing Lead is to initiate and maintain an excellent experience for guests scheduled for corporate visits, LG Inspiration Lab K-12 field trips, and other engagements related to the LG Electronics NA Innovation Center. This person will be the main guide for the LG US Corporate building, LG Inspiration Lab and the product showrooms.
As the lead coordinator of scheduled activities that take place in the LGEUS NA Innovation Center, this person will play a key role in curating content for guests to appreciate LGE USA’s footprint. They will oversee scheduling and programming of the HS & MS Showrooms and the LG Inspiration Lab which will include management of the school field trip program. While ensuring that groups are scheduled with no conflict between events, she/he will need to evaluate resources for ongoing maintenance of the spaces and programs within them.
Acting as the liaison between LG and local community, the Corporate Marketing Manager will cultivate and forge positive relationships with educational institutions, children’s recreational groups and other key community stakeholders, while increasing LG’s presence in target communities.
This role may also include managing other corporate marketing programs which may include partnership marketing campaigns, hospitality programs, etc. For large scale, the CM Manager will be charged with planning and execution programs/campaigns while working alongside an external agency team. The candidate needs the necessary skills to collaborate, strategize and execute with internal and external partners.
The candidate will also be responsible for putting on internal employee engagement and CSR events throughout the year.
This role will require a minimum of 40 hours per week onsite during regular work hours. Must be available on occasion to work evenings and/or weekends for potential special events at the LGENA HQ campus or other sites. Some travel may be required throughout the year for hospitality program planning and events (~ 5-10%)
